웹마스터 팁

우연히 몇일전에 브라우저 F5 로 제로보드XE경우 서버의 큰부하를 야기한다는 글을보았습니다.

 

저도 조금한 저전력 서버를 운영중인데 F5공격에 맛이 가더라구요 ;;;

 

서버를 튜닝하다가 직접 F5를 차단하는 방법을 찾다중

 

F5 입력을 원천적으로 차단하는 자바스크립트가 있더라구요~~~.

 

관리자모드에서 -> 레이아웃 -> 레이아웃편집 -> HTML 상단위에 이 스크립트만 오려서 붙이시면 됩니다.

 

<script type="text/javascript">
<!-- F5키를 금지하기
document.onkeydown = function(e) {
  var evtK = (e) ? e.which : window.event.keyCode;
  var isCtrl = ((typeof isCtrl != 'undefined' && isCtrl) || ((e && evtK == 17) || (!e && event.ctrlKey))) ? true : false;

  if ((isCtrl && evtK == 82) || evtK == 116) {
    if (e) { evtK = 505; } else { event.keyCode = evtK = 505; }
  }
  if (evtK == 505) {
    return false;
  }
}
//-->
</script>

 

다음패치에 f5를 차단하는 스크립트를 자동으로 넣어주셧으면 감사하겠습니다. ㅎ

제목 글쓴이 날짜
초보팁] 외부페이지에서 가져올 시 새창 띄우기 안되는거 수정하기(자바) [1] 파라테일 2009.12.10
제로보드XE F5 공격 취약점 [7] ONEONE 2010.02.01
초보자를 위한 제로보드에 애드온 프로그램 설치하기 강좌 이하늘690 2010.02.23
초보 헤메다가 팁//검색기능 보이기 감추기 [3] file 리히토 2008.07.15
윈도우에 APM 설치 후, 사용자 추가 방법 Gekkou 2010.02.16
플래너 "한줄공지" 가 삭제되지 않는 경우 의 임시대응법 [2] file Gekkou 2009.10.13
첨부한 압축파일이 손상되는 이유와 그 해결 (CRC 오류) Gekkou 2009.10.03
확장변수 다중선택에서 체크박스의 선택개수를 제한하기 [5] file 우야꼬 2008.05.30
페이지 수정 내용직접추가 에러 나시는 분들께.. [1] 청개굴이 2010.02.19
XE 업뎃시 꼭 체크해야할 사항입니다.(초보분들만 보세요.) [2] leoer 2010.02.12
[동영상 강좌1] zbxe 설치하기 [120] file 필반 2007.11.26
수정,삭제 버튼을 "이 게시물을.."에 넣기 [1] hangoon 2008.04.16
쉬운 설치 - unexpected error 메시지창이 뜰 때 [9] 현의느낌 2010.01.30
모듈제작시 tip아닌 tip 푸하라 2010.02.10
로그인페이지와 새페이지 연결법 [2] poko 2010.01.30
요청하신 모듈을 찾을 수 없습니다 문제해결 방법 [11] 써니a 2007.09.17
레이아웃의 자유도때문에 궂이 제로보드4를 사용하시려는 분들은... [7] 아카스 2010.02.03
페이지모듈에서 내용직접추가할때 "본문내이미지조절" 애드온 적용하기 [5] 왜만지냐 2009.03.19
apache + php + mysql + Zend Optimizer + eAccelerator [8] file 엘카 2009.11.23
첨부파일 100%에서 증발~ 문제..별짓 다해도 안되는 분..참고해보세요 [9] thejeon 2009.12.11